Understanding Local SEO for Roofing Companies

Local SEO is the practice of optimizing your online presence to attract more business from relevant local searches. For roofing companies, this means ensuring that when potential customers search for roofing services in their area, your business appears prominently in search engine results. The need for local SEO is particularly pressing for service-oriented businesses, where proximity and trust play significant roles in a customer's decision-making process.

Furthermore, many roofing companies fail to maintain consistent listings across various online platforms. Inconsistencies in your business name, address, and phone number (NAP) can confuse search engines and negatively impact your local rankings. To avoid this mistake, regularly audit your listings on platforms like Yelp, Yellow Pages, and local directories to ensure accuracy.

Finally, don’t overlook the importance of high-quality content that addresses common customer inquiries. Create blog posts or FAQs that tackle issues like "How to choose the right roofing material" or "What to expect during a roof replacement." This not only positions you as an authority in your field but also helps to improve your local SEO by driving organic traffic to your website.

2. Inconsistent NAP Information

NAP stands for Name, Address, and Phone number. Consistency in your NAP across all online platforms is crucial for local SEO. Many roofing companies make the mistake of having inconsistent NAP information on their website, Google My Business listing, and other online directories. This inconsistency can confuse potential customers and negatively affect your search rankings.

6. Overlooking Local Backlinks

Backlinks are crucial for building authority and improving search rankings. However, roofing companies often fail to focus on acquiring local backlinks, which can significantly enhance their local SEO efforts. Local backlinks from reputable sources signal to search engines that your business is relevant to the area.
